The Hartley Hut: Liverpool history hidden in plain sight

The Liverpool waterfront is always an impressive visit - and it seems like every time you take a stroll along it, you see something new - even if you've actually seen it many times before!

However, that is all set to change for one tiny building at Royal Albert Dock, as the Grade II listed 'Hartley Hut' is about to undergo a makeover - allowing visitors to, at last, recognise this piece of Liverpool Dock's Heritage.

Paul Salt went to meet Dr Liz Stewart, Lead Curator for Archaeology and Historic Environment at National Museums Liverpool, to find out more about this fascinating little building.
